Frequently Asked Questions about Bishop
What type of rentals are currently available in Bishop?
There are currently 50 Apartments for Rent in Bishop, GA with pricing that ranges from $525 to $3,837. There are also 37 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Bishop ranging from $1,100 to $6,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Bishop?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Bishop ranges from $1,100 to $6,000 with an average monthly rent of $2,514.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Bishop?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Bishop range from $775 to $3,837,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,400 to $2,800.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,820 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$739.
